Descripción general de FreeBSD

Hoy vamos a discutir el término FreeBSD. Entonces, ¿qué es FreeBSD? Básicamente, entendamos desde muy básico. Si tratamos de profundizar e intentar dividir el término "FreeBSD", se divide en dos términos, uno es GRATIS y el otro es BSD. Primero, comprendamos cada término y luego intentemos correlacionarlo con el término "FreeBSD".

Bueno, el término GRATUITO aquí básicamente significa Libre y de código abierto, lo que significa algo que es de uso gratuito y abierto a modificaciones. Además, el último término es un acrónimo de Berkeley Software Distribution. Por lo tanto, fusionarlo significa que FreeBSD es un software de código abierto que es de uso gratuito. Se hereda de Berkeley Software Distribution, que se basó en Research Unix. FreeBSD es muy similar a un sistema operativo similar a Unix.

Entendiendo FreeBSD: -

FreeBSD se lanzó inicialmente en 1993. Sin embargo, en 2005 fue FreeBSD, uno de los sistemas operativos de código abierto más populares o famosos en la categoría BSD. FreeBSD estaba capturando más del 75% de los sistemas que han instalado sistemas BSD.

FreeBSD tiene similitudes muy cercanas con Linux. Sin embargo, FreeBSD está teniendo dos diferencias importantes en términos de licencia y alcance.

Echemos un vistazo a cómo FreeBSD es diferente del sistema operativo Linux típico. Vamos a entenderlo primero en términos de alcance. FreeBSD normalmente mantiene un sistema completo. Aquí, un sistema completo significa que el proyecto entrega un núcleo, controladores de dispositivo y documentación, mientras que Linux solo entrega controladores y un núcleo. Linux generalmente depende de terceros para el software de sistema obligatorio.

En términos de licencia si discutimos, entonces FreeBSD se monitorea bajo licencia BSD permisiva mientras que Linux se monitorea bajo GPL copyleft

Si profundiza, vale la pena saber que todos los proyectos de FreeBSD incluyen un equipo con fines de seguridad que monitorea todo el software bajo distribución básica. Además, vale la pena saber que en esto se podría instalar una gran cantidad de aplicaciones de terceros adicionales compilando el código fuente o utilizando los puertos de FreeBSD o utilizando un sistema de gestión de paquetes.

Ahora, pasando a nuestro próximo tema, que es el uso de FreeBSD, por supuesto, cualquier utilidad o software que se desarrolle o distribuya tiene su uso principal. Sumérjase en esto y mire algunos de sus principales usos.

¿Para qué sirve FreeBSD?

La primera y mayor ventaja de FreeBSD es que podría usarse como un sistema operativo de propósito general. Como ahora sabemos que podría usarse como un sistema operativo, por lo tanto, podría usarse por varias razones. Miremos cada uno por uno.

Como servidor : un FreeBSD generalmente contiene un montón de software significativo relacionado con los servidores del sistema base y la colección de puertos. Esta disponibilidad de una gran cantidad de software significativo nos permite configurar FreeBSD fácilmente y usarlo como servidor web, firewall, servidor FTP, servidor DNS, servidor de correo o enrutador.

Como sistema embebido : se puede usar como un sistema embebido que se puede ampliar fácilmente para admitir PowerPC, MIPS y ARM

En redes : la pila TCP / IP de FreeBSD contribuye en gran medida a la difusión de estos protocolos. Admite una amplia gama de redes como IPSec, SCTP, IPv6, mientras que las redes inalámbricas sobre otras. Incluso FreeBSD admite protocolos heredados como IPX y AppleTalk. Además, a partir de ahora, FreeBSD es compatible con CARP, que significa Protocolo de redundancia de direcciones común. El Protocolo de redundancia de direcciones comunes se importó de OpenBSD. CARP nos ayuda a permitir que múltiples nodos compartan un conjunto común de direcciones IP. La ventaja básica de esto es que si un nodo falla, entonces hay otros para atender la solicitud.

Pasar a nuestra próxima ventaja de FreeBSD es su importante instalación relacionada con el almacenamiento. Generalmente publica actualizaciones suaves que podrían proteger la consistencia de un sistema de archivos UFS. Aquí UFS significa Sistema de archivos Unix. Este mantenimiento del sistema de archivos UFS nos ayuda en caso de fallas del sistema. La instantánea del sistema de archivos permite la creación de un archivo instantáneamente durante otros procesos útiles. Estas instantáneas nos permiten tomar una copia de seguridad confiable de un sistema de archivos en vivo. Un marco modular denominado GEOM proporciona RAID de los niveles 0, 1 y 3 actualmente, almacenamiento en caché, concatenación, cifrado de disco completo y acceso al almacenamiento respaldado por la red. GEOM también permite construir soluciones de almacenamiento complejas encadenadas con estos mecanismos.

La próxima gran ventaja es la portabilidad. Echemos un vistazo.

Portabilidad : en general, el proyecto FreeBSD divide las arquitecturas completas en diferentes niveles. Estos niveles caracterizan los diferentes niveles de soporte proporcionados. La arquitectura de nivel 1 es totalmente compatible y más madura, mientras que las arquitecturas de nivel 2 están teniendo un desarrollo importante. Si hablamos de arquitecturas de Nivel 3, entonces son experimentales y no están en desarrollo ahora, tampoco las arquitecturas de Nivel 4 no tienen ningún soporte.

Con este uso de FreeBSD, intente saber qué podemos hacer con él en nuestra próxima sección.

¿Qué puedes hacer con FreeBSD?

La siguiente es la lista de cosas para las que generalmente usamos FreeBSD. Echemos un vistazo.

  • Para firewall NAT junto con filtrado de paquetes
  • Para usarlo como servidores de medios domésticos
  • Proxy de filtrado de contenido web
  • Como NAS: 4x1TB con ZFS
  • Como hogar sirve para almacenar archivos de diferentes extensiones
  • Para servicio DNS dinámico
  • A partir de los servidores web Apache
  • MySQL
  • Moodle
  • Como DNS

Ventajas y desventajas

Ahora echemos un vistazo a sus ventajas y desventajas.

Ventajas : las siguientes son las ventajas de FreeBSD.

  • FreeBSD es un sistema operativo extremadamente limpio y predecible
  • Puede actuar realmente como una buena alternativa a las plataformas UNIX tradicionales
  • Es un núcleo monolítico y su principal interés es la seguridad.
  • Es estable
  • Buena documentación
  • Licencia

Desventajas : ahora echemos un vistazo a algunas de sus desventajas.

  • Problema de compatibilidad de hardware a partir de ahora
  • Además, hay menos soporte para desarrolladores
  • Un poco complejo de entender.
  • Necesita una buena cantidad de práctica

¿Por qué deberíamos usar FreeBSD?

Por supuesto, hay varias razones por las cuales uno debería elegir FreeBSD. Varios puntos como se menciona en su sección de pros se explican por sí mismos para usar FreeBSD. Es altamente personalizable y puede personalizarlo según sus necesidades.

¿Cómo te ayudará esta tecnología en el crecimiento profesional?

Bueno, esta es una de las próximas tecnologías que está reemplazando más o menos el sistema operativo tradicional basado en UNIX o LINUX. Uno puede optar por él seguramente para aprender más sobre él, ya que su demanda crecerá automáticamente con la creciente demanda de un buen sistema operativo seguro

Conclusión-

Seguramente podemos decir que tiene muchas ventajas. Uno puede intentarlo con seguridad, tratar de aprender a tener una buena exposición al maravilloso sistema operativo.

Artículos recomendados

Esta ha sido una guía de lo que es FreeBSD. Aquí hemos discutido la comprensión, el uso, la carrera, las ventajas y las desventajas de FreeBSD. También puede consultar nuestros otros artículos sugeridos para obtener más información:

  1. ¿Qué es el SSL?
  2. ¿Cómo instalar FreeBSD?
  3. ¿Qué es el desarrollo de software?
  4. ¿Qué es SoapUI?